Overview

Microbiome Therapeutics: Personalized Therapy Beyond Conventional Approaches addresses the current knowledge and landscape of microbiome therapeutics, providing an overview of existing applications in health and disease as well as potential future directions of microbiome modulations and subsequent translation to the global industry and market. This important reference provides the most current status of microbiome therapeutics as well as possible future perspectives through coverage of topics including the application of microbiome therapeutics; various additive, subtractive and modulatory approaches; microbiome composition of health and diseases, insights into live bio-therapeutics and the clinical data supporting their efficacy. Case studies are provided throughout the book to further define, describe and evaluate microbiome therapeutics success and failure.

Author Information

Dr. NS Chauhan is an Associate Professor in Biochemistry at Maharshi Dayanand University, Rohtak, India. For more than a decade, he has devoted his research to understanding microbial community structure and functions to exploit their potential for therapeutic, diagnostic, and industrial applications. He has completed eight major research projects and published numerous studies exploring microbiota composition, microbiome functions, microbiota evolution, and host-microbial interactions. Dr. Kumar is an Assistant Research Professor in the Department of Biomedical Engineering at Rutgers University. His research focuses on traumatic central nervous system injuries and their related consequences with special emphasis on repair and regeneration using different therapeutics. He has published several scientific papers in the area of neurobiology, stem cell biology, skin wound healing, biomaterials, host-microbial interactions, microbiome, and pain biology. Currently, he is serving on various academic and administrative portfolios and has been recognized for his outstanding research and related teaching.
